Browse Forums Owner Builder Forum Re: My experience buying windows in China 61Nov 25, 2019 8:12 pm Olifrated You only get an hour to unload the container , I had mine and a friends house in the container and I’m not running a normal work site as I’m an owner builder ( no forklift ) so had the container unloaded at the port and delivered on a truck with fork lift attached . All in all the whole process worked a treat I’ll have my windows installed tomorrow and then will start the stacker doors over the weekend as I have 5 sets of them at 4.5m wide to do . As I say I’m stoked and I can’t imagine how much these would have cost me locally as I have just under 100 sq metres all toughened safety glass argon filled low e glass . These are really good quality if you like the semi commercial/ commercial look which I do Hi , nice looking windows , I noticed your framing appears to be completely sheath in ply or osb board rather than just the normal corner bracing can you tell me the reasoning behind this . cheers Max Re: My experience buying windows in China 65Nov 26, 2019 5:18 am Hi max yeah wrapped the whole lot in ply , my choice as I’m doing it myself . I come from the uk and all pre fabricated frames always come with osb on the outside . One it helps with strengthening it but also it will help keeping the draughts in / out So should hopefully help with heating / cooling bills . I’ve never been as cold in winter as I have over here in project built houses which is why I’m doing this myself and going the extra yards Re: My experience buying windows in China 66Nov 26, 2019 5:32 am Yes I sympathize with you about how cold it can be here and in the past not enough care was taken to build houses in OZ that are comfortable in both summer and winter .
